NAME
       std::conditional	- std::conditional

Synopsis
	  Defined in header <type_traits>
	  template< bool B, class T, class F >	(since C++11)
	  struct conditional;

	  Provides  member typedef type, which is defined as T if B is true at
       compile time, or
	  as F if B is false.

	  The behavior of a program that adds specializations for  conditional
       is undefined.

Member types
	  Member type Definition
	  type	      T	if B ==	true, F	if B ==	false

Helper types
	  template<  bool  B,  class  T, class F >			(since
       C++14)
	  using	conditional_t =	typename conditional<B,T,F>::type;

Possible implementation
	  template<bool	B, class T, class F>
	  struct conditional { using type = T; };

	  template<class T, class F>
	  struct conditional<false, T, F> { using type = F; };

Example
       // Run this code

	#include <iostream>
	#include <type_traits>
	#include <typeinfo>

	int main()
	{
	    typedef std::conditional<true, int,	double>::type Type1;
	    typedef std::conditional<false, int, double>::type Type2;
	    typedef std::conditional<sizeof(int) >= sizeof(double), int,  dou-
       ble>::type Type3;

	    std::cout << typeid(Type1).name() << '\n';
	    std::cout << typeid(Type2).name() << '\n';
	    std::cout << typeid(Type3).name() << '\n';
	}

Possible output:
	int
	double
	double
